ATHENA HEALTH CARE SYSTEMS - WADSWORTH GLEN
According to U.S. Department of Labor enforcement records, ATHENA HEALTH CARE SYSTEMS - WADSWORTH GLEN — a nursing care facilities (skilled nursing facilities) facility located at 30 BOSTON ROAD, MIDDLETOWN, CT 06457 — was the subject of a formal OSHA inspection that resulted in 2 citation(s) and cumulative proposed penalties of $6,450.00. The inspection case was opened on 2003-09-11.

BLS Injury Data: According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ics (2022), this industry sector has an occupational injury rate of 4.5 per 100 full-time workers — 67% above the national average of 2.7. The sector fatality rate is 0.8 per 100,000 workers.
Industry Benchmark: The total penalty of $6,450.00 is more than 2.4× the national average of $2,638.83 for facilities in the Health Care sector (NAICS 623110). This sector encompasses 27,508 inspected facilities nationwide with aggregate penalties totaling $72.6M.
State Context: Within CT, this facility's penalty places it at the 88th percentile among 33,669 inspected facilities. The statewide average penalty is $3,368.63.
Citation Analysis: The inspection produced 2 citations spanning 2 distinct OSHA regulatory standards. The citation breakdown includes: 1 serious — A workplace hazard that could cause death or serious physical harm exists, and the employer knew or should have known about the condition. 1 other-than-serious — The violation has a direct relationship to job safety and health but is unlikely to cause death or serious physical harm.
Enforcement Timeline: Citations were issued beginning January 23, 2004 with the latest abatement deadline set for January 28, 2004. Of the 2 total citations, 2 (100%) have been marked as abated in DOL records, indicating substantial compliance with corrective action requirements.
